Job Description
We are seeking a highly organized, proactive, and discreet Personal Assistant to provide comprehensive administrative and personal support to a senior executive. This pivotal role requires a flexible individual who can seamlessly manage both professional duties and personal arrangements, ensuring the executive’s time is optimized and operations run smoothly. The ideal candidate will possess exceptional communication skills, a meticulous eye for detail, and the ability to anticipate needs in a fast-paced environment.
Key Responsibilities
- Manage and maintain executive's complex calendar, scheduling appointments, meetings, and travel itineraries (domestic and international).
- Prepare and compile documents, presentations, and reports, ensuring accuracy and professionalism.
- Act as a primary point of contact, screening calls and emails, and responding professionally on behalf of the executive when appropriate.
- Coordinate and arrange events, meetings, and conferences, including venue selection, catering, and materials preparation.
- Handle confidential information with the utmost discretion and integrity.
- Process expense reports, invoices, and other financial documentation.
- Run personal errands, manage household appointments, and assist with personal travel arrangements as needed.
- Maintain organized filing systems, both digital and physical.
- Proactively identify and address potential issues or conflicts, offering solutions.
- Assist with special projects and initiatives as assigned.
